A number of facilities are provided by universities and institutions for the use of students and staff. These facilities ensure that the campus life experience of students becomes pleasant. For the same purpose, a number of facilities are provided by Anna University, Chennai as well. Some of the Anna University facilities are 14 and 8 blocks of hostels for boys and girls respectively. The hostels are equipped with first-class facilities like television, hygienic mess facilities, laundry, coffee hut, and others. There is a University library on the campus as well that has a wide collection of books, journals, magazines and provides easy access to wi-fi for students. Anna University's facilities also include sports facilities, medical facilities and a convenience store.

The university has round the clock medical facilities available within the campus. The university has specialty consultancies in Ophthal, Skin, Diabetic, Gynaec, ENT, Paediatrics and Ortho to all students/staff once a week at the main campus. The Health Centre has bio clinical, ECG and physiotherapy facilities as well. Along with this, a 24/7 ambulance and emergency services are at the disposal of both staff and students. Moreover, all students are covered with an Accidental Policy of Rs.50,000 each.
The library of Anna University, called the University Library is spread across 3 places. Presently the library is housing a massive collection of around 1,56,744 volumes of reading material in various branches of Science and Technology. The library also subscribes to foreign and Indian journals. The e-Resources available in the University Library can be accessed by all the campuses through campus-wide network. Around 10,157 registered users access the library.
The university has a seperate board that facilitates all the sports activities in the university. The board is called Anna University Sports Board (AUSB). The board encourages sportsmanship and healthy competitions among the colleges involved. AUSB aims to organise Zonal and Inter-Zonal tournaments in the recognized games and sports like basketball, football, hockey, tennis, volleyball, and others.
There are co-operative, departmental, and shoe stores available on campus. The co-operative store fulfils stationery needs and departmental stores for basic convenience. Grooming can be done at barber, tailoring, and shoe shops provided. STD/ISD booths are also available.
The university has a Ramanujan Computing Centre that renders computing infrastructure and services to the university for academic and administrative requirements. The Centre has established a fibre based high speed campus network and a server Centre to provide common services such as e-mail, web services, etc. for the University. The network facility has been enhanced with sophisticated WiFi connectivity throughout the campus. The centre handles the admissions processes and entrance examinations, and is a nodal QIP centre for CSE programmes.
